bushel

/ˈbʊʃəl/

noun

  1. 1

    A dry measure, containing four pecks, eight gallons, or thirty-two quarts.

  2. 2

    A vessel of the capacity of a bushel, used in measuring; a bushel measure.

  3. 3

    A quantity that fills a bushel measure.

    a heap containing ten bushels of apples
  4. 4

    A large indefinite quantity.

  5. 5

    The iron lining in the nave of a wheel.

verb

  1. 1

    To mend or repair clothes.

  2. 2

    To pack grain, hops, etc. into bushel measures.
